About

Paul Krebs is a scholar working on Physiology, Oncology and General Health Professions. According to data from OpenAlex, Paul Krebs has authored 52 papers receiving a total of 4.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 17 papers in Physiology, 16 papers in Oncology and 15 papers in General Health Professions. Recurrent topics in Paul Krebs's work include Smoking Behavior and Cessation (16 papers), Cancer survivorship and care (11 papers) and Mobile Health and mHealth Applications (8 papers). Paul Krebs is often cited by papers focused on Smoking Behavior and Cessation (16 papers), Cancer survivorship and care (11 papers) and Mobile Health and mHealth Applications (8 papers). Paul Krebs collaborates with scholars based in United States, Australia and Malaysia. Paul Krebs's co-authors include Dustin T. Duncan, James O. Prochaska, Joseph S. Rossi, John C. Norcross, Hoda Badr, Sherri Sheinfeld Gorin, Jamie S. Ostroff, Jack E. Burkhalter, Marc B. Feinstein and Hannah H. Alphs and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ología and American Journal of Preventive Medicine.
